The Green Line (Arabic: المسار الأخضر) or Line 5 is one of the six lines in the Riyadh Metro network in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ia. It runs underground in a tunnel along King Abdulaziz Street, between King Abdul Aziz Historical Center and Riyadh Airbase, before connecting with King Abdullah Road. It includes 11 stations and 2 interchange stations and covers 12.9 km, between Ministry of Education and the National Museum of Saudi Arabia.
